    Chris Eubank Sr held my hand in hospital and told me I’m the superior fighter, claims defeated Conor Benn

    CONOR BENN said he was comforted by Chris Eubank Jr’s dad from his hospital bed following their brave battle. Eubank Jr beat Benn to walk away from Tottenham’s stadium with a heroic unanimous points win and most vitally family bragging rights. Conor Benn said he was comforted by Chris Eubank Jr’s dad from his hospital bedCredit: YouTube/iFL TVConor Benn with Chris Eubank Sr and his dad NigelCredit: AFPBut both ended up in the same hospital – just a few beds down from each other.And Benn claimed Eubank Sr – who made an emotional return to his son’s corner after their public falling out – was by his side following the thriller. He told iFL TV: “Sr came in to see me, we were chatting. He held my hand. Me and Sr were chatting away, kept telling me I’m the superior fighter.”We were just talking, man. He’s a vibe. He’s a vibe. I mean half of it I don’t know, half of it I couldn’t understand what he was trying to say.READ MORE IN BOXING”Then the other half was me in and out of consciousness. Can’t remember much.”Benn, 28, confirmed that Eubank Jr, 35, was only a few beds down from him after they were sent to hospital for precautionary checks.He said: “I mean, it was a bit of a weird turn out, to be honest.     Antonio Rudiger undergoes surgery and set for long lay-off – as Real Madrid ace faces 12-GAME ban for hurling ice at ref

    REAL MADRID star Antonio Rudiger may miss the rest of the season after having surgery on his knee.Rudiger, 32, has been a mainstay for Real since his move to the Santiago Bernabeu in 2022 from Chelsea.Real Madrid star Antonio Rudiger could be out for two months after knee surgeryCredit: Instagram / toniruedigerRudiger could miss the rest of the season for RealRudiger is facing a lengthy ban for his antics in the Copa del Rey finalThe German threw an ice pack at the refereeHowever, the centre-back had been dealing with “severe” knee pain the last seven months and underwent surgery.Real stated earlier today: “Rudiger has been successfully operated on today for a partial rupture in the external meniscus of his left leg.”The operation went well but the reigning Spanish and European champions may be without the Germany international for the rest of LaLiga’s schedule.According to transfer insider Fabrizio Romano, Rudiger will be sidelined for “almost two months”.Read More on FootballThe ex-Chelsea star, though, was in high spirits after surgery as he posted a picture of himself on social media from his hospital bed with a big smile while giving the camera the thumbs up.The defender also suggested he will be back for the summer’s Club World Cup.Rudiger posted on Instagram: “After I have played more than seven month [sic] with severe pain, it was unfortunately unavoidable that I had to undergo a meniscus surgery. “Now I’m finally pain-free again, and the surgery was a success.     Newcastle leading race for Marc Guehi transfer but face battle with three rivals including Chelsea and Man City

    NEWCASTLE are leading a trio of Premier League rivals in the race for Marc Guehi.The Crystal Palace defender, 24, has attracted interest from Tottenham, Chelsea and Manchester City.Marc Guehi is wanted by a trio of Premier League clubsCredit: GettySunSport understands Newcastle are leading the raceCredit: RexGuehi will have one year left on his deal in the summer, meaning this is the Eagles’ last chance to cash in.Newcastle saw a £70million bid knocked back for the England international last summer.Palace opted to sell Joachim Andersen to Fulham for £30m instead.Spurs also failed in a bid for Guehi during the January window.READ MORE IN FOOTBALLThey saw a similar offer rejected due to the terms – and the late approach.Chelsea have been keen on bringing their former academy player back to the club as Enzo Maresca looks to bolster his back line.The Italian wants to add a defender who is comfortable on the ball.Maresca is also a big fan of Bournemouth’s £50m man Dean Huijsen.Most read in FootballBEST ONLINE CASINOS – TOP SITES IN THE UKHowever, the Blues face plenty of competition there.Guehi has played 41 games for the South London side this season, including 32 league games which have seen him score three goals.Marc Guehi forced to tell overexcited Crystal Palace team-mate to shut up in hilarious tunnel footageThe former Swansea loanee has cemented his spot in the England set-up since joining Palace in 2021.He made his Three Lions debut under Gareth Southgate in 2022 and started all of England’s games at Euro 2024 except for the quarter-finals against Switzerland when he was suspended.     Chris Eubank Jr facing investigation after epic win over Conor Benn in family grudge fight

    CHRIS EUBANK JR is facing an investigation by the British Boxing Board of Control after his brutal victory over Conor Benn.Eubank Jr claimed the win after 12 stunning rounds of boxing with a unanimous 116-112 decision from judges at the Tottenham Hotspur Stadium.Chris Eubank Jr is facing an investigation after his win over Conor BennCredit: ReutersPre-fight build-up was clouded by controversy after Next Gen failed to make the 160lbs weight limit at the official weigh-in by just 0.05lbs.The 35-year-old managed to achieve the weight but not before before having to forfeit £375,000 of his pay cheque for his original failure to comply with the agreed restrictions.Eubank Jr shared his radical weight cutting programme ahead of the fight, including a heat suit and sauna.However, BBBofC chief Robert Smith has suggested those weight cutting practices are prohibited.READ MORE IN BOXINGAnd as a result of this apparent breach of regulations, an investigation could be launched.Smith told Boxing Scene: “The problem arose because he was late for the weigh-in. “If he’d have got there on time, considering he was only slightly over, he’d have made weight.”I don’t know what they were doing.
